Personalized Learning Experiences
While AI's impact on education is a significant area of discussion, its influence on personalized learning beyond the classroom is equally profound. AI-powered tools can provide tailored learning experiences, adapting to individual learning styles and paces. This personalized approach can greatly enhance knowledge acquisition and skill development outside of formal educational settings.
Imagine accessing educational resources and materials in a manner specifically curated to your learning style and needs. AI algorithms can analyze your learning patterns and proactively suggest resources that align with your strengths and areas needing further development. This could lead to more effective and engaging self-directed learning, enhancing skill development in various areas of interest.
AI-Powered Healthcare and Wellness
AI is revolutionizing healthcare and wellness beyond the traditional clinical setting. From analyzing medical images to predicting potential health risks, AI tools are proving invaluable in improving patient outcomes and preventative care. The potential for early disease detection and personalized treatment plans is truly transformative.
Furthermore, AI-powered applications can provide personalized health recommendations and support. By monitoring user data, these applications can offer customized advice on diet, exercise, and stress management, empowering individuals to take control of their well-being and promoting healthier lifestyles.
Enhanced Customer Service and Accessibility
AI is significantly improving customer service across various sectors, enhancing accessibility and responsiveness. Chatbots and virtual assistants powered by AI are readily available to provide instant support, answer queries, and resolve issues, leading to improved customer satisfaction and streamlined processes.
This increased accessibility is especially beneficial for individuals with disabilities, enabling them to access information and services more easily. AI-powered tools can translate languages, provide real-time captions, and offer assistive features, making interactions more inclusive and accessible for everyone.
